Lamela: “Everything I can do, I will do”

Fri 20 July 2018, 17:24|Tottenham Hotspur

The future is looking bright for Erik Lamela, who is fit, happy and has just signed a new deal to stay at the Club until 2022.

The all-action attacking midfielder, 26, returned to action after a lengthy injury lay-off in November and featured in 33 of our 35 matches in all competitions after that.

He finished the season in style by inspiring our comeback from 3-1 down to beat Leicester City 5-4 to secure third place in the Premier League.

A Spur since the summer of 2013, Erik is looking forward to adding to his 154 appearances in all competitions.

“I’m very happy to extend my contract at this Club,” said Erik, capped 23 times by Argentina.

“It’s exciting to be playing for Spurs for four more years. I’m very happy to be here and ready to play for this team.

“I love this Club so much, I’m very happy here. Also, with my team-mates, we have really good relations so I’m happy to stay here for four more years.

Erik's 17/18

- Erik returned to action after a 13-month lay-off at Leicester on 28 November

- After his return, Erik featured in our remaining 25 Premier League matches

- In fact, he played in 33 of our 35 matches in all competitions from November

- He finished with a flourish, inspiring our comeback from 3-1 down to beat Leicester 5-4 and secure third place

“It’s difficult to be injured, especially for a long time, but I never gave up. Everything is in the past now.

"To be strong mentally helped me a lot and now I’m ready to play and to enjoy.

“I’m training hard every day to be ready for the first game. Hopefully I stay like this, injury-free, for the whole season. I’m very confident this season will be good for me and for the team as well.

“Year by year I keep going, I keep doing my best for the shirt and now again I’m here and excited to play for Spurs.”

As for his target for 2018/19, Erik added: “I want to be scoring goals, playing well, fighting for the team, everything I can do I will do.

"I’m sure the team will be good next season.”
